Public Health Service, Population Health
Key functions: Undertake epidemiology activities including collating, analysing, monitoring and disseminating information on health status and disease trends. Coordinate disease control initiatives across the Area, including response to and notification of disease outbreaks. Monitor and enforce public health legislation and policies including emergency management, environmental toxicology, food safety, regulated drugs and poisons and tobacco control, Collaborative plan, implement and evaluate population health programs and projects.
